NOCZ president Foloko commends Teulings taekwondo athletes

National Olympic Committee of Zambia (NOCZ) president Alfred Foloko has commended athletes from Taekwondo Federation of Zambia for their amazing participation in the Teulings Youth Sports Challenge.

Foloko says the taekwondo federation is doing a tremendous job by engaging athletes as young as 5years old in the youth league which the OYDC Zambia hosts every weekend.

He says the Olympic movement in Zambia is happy to see federations engaging young athletes in different youthful competitions stating that if well prepared the young athletes can in future represent Zambia well at local and international games.

“I would like to commend Taekwondo Federation of Zambia for what they are doing for the country. I love the age group of taekwondo, I can see athletes as young as five, six and seven years are taking part in the sport. I think that’s where we should start as a nation. We cannot just be recruiting athletes who are already in their twenties. For us to do well at local and international games we need to have national teams of these young ones. The age group also matters on how we run our sport in Zambia. What I have seen today at OYDC is very commendable and should be embraced by other federations” he said.

OYDC on 25 September 2021 hosted the Teulings/OYDC Youth Sports Challenge involving six sports disciplines netball, taekwondo, teqball, beach volleyball, rugby and handball. OYDC programmes officer Likemore Mahunje, says Saturday’s games were well conducted adding that athletes did not only come to compete for the games but to also have themselves checked by health specialists the OYDC works with.

He adds that the Teulings League is getting intense as teams are expected to scope awards during the grand finale at the end of the year.
